Brett has a $30 online gift voucher. He plans to buy as many books as he can. The cost of each book is $4. There is also a single shipping charge of $2. How many books can he afford without spending more than his gift voucher amount?

Tim had 123 dollars to spend on 7 books. After buying them he had 11 dollars. How much did each book cost?

On Monday, 531 students went on a trip to the zoo. All 9 buses were filled and 9 students had to travel in cars. How many students were in each bus?

Sue and Cath have $20 left for a cab fare home. The cab fare is $3 per mile plus a $2 fixed charge. What is the maximum number of miles they will be able to travel in the cab?

Bert already has $50 but needs a total of at least $250 for his holiday. He gets paid $20 per day for delivering papers. What is the least number of days he must work to get enough money for his holiday?
